Wineware Racks and Accessories Ltd
Large underground wine cellar for a private home in East Sussex, UK. The wine room is filled with a combination of individual bottle racking, display racks, storage cubes, work surfaces and slide out shelves for case racks, all of which are made from solid pine with an oak. The wine room in total can store over 1000 bottles.
Tierney Conner Architecture
This Sonoma County tasting room facelift uses inexpensive, “off-the-shelf” materials and straightforward design to reflect the Taft Street brand of “quality, everyday wine at a good value”. Having started in a garage, the owners wanted humble and approachable materials – so the space relies on plywood and rough framing lumber as finish materials. Concrete floors continue the industrial feel of the nearby production areas, while chalk-board black walls, gray and orange wool furnishings and cork stools make the space inviting and fun.

This unique Custom wine room in a gorgeous neighborhood in the La Jolla and Del Mar region in sunny San Diego, California is an art piece in itself surrounded by even more art pieces.
The Wine Room Construction entailed unique custom fitted racking, tiering down from about ten feet on one end of the room to just below eight feet on the other. Producing high quality wine racking for a cellar like this is no easy feat, but that is exactly what the wine cellar builders and team at vintage cellars do best!
The glass front and custom wine cellar door, highlighted with metal framing in an interesting checkered pattern throughout, also posed a unique challenge within this wine cellar space. Glass walls, although absolutely stunning, can reduce the cooling capabilities within the wine room itself- simply due to the non insulating properties of glass. Whenever glass is utilized within a custom wine cellar, we always make sure to install dual paned thermal insulated glass.
Within the wine cellar itself, The racking is made of all heart redwood with a clear finish, with single deep individual bottle storage above a high reveal display row and double deep bottle storage below.
The amount of custom and unique features in this gorgeous custom wine cellar in La Jolla are almost too numerous to count! Take a closer peek and you will notice that the walls are covered with a custom redwood paneling with custom moldings throughout. The interestingly shaped island also has room for large format bottle storage and a small chilled wine refrigerator specifically for whites ready to be served. Diamond bins are also in a hidden back corner not pictured.
